Clench Common Airfield is a small, private airfield near Marlborough in Wiltshire. The airfield was originally part of the Estuary area of RAF Overton Heath. This area was built as a training base to train new pilots. It was closed in 1948, and the land was transformed back into farming until it became Clench Common Airfield.
